Cognex is looking for a Director of Software Engineering to own the strategy, technical direction, and delivery of an Applied AI platform that will re-define how customers configure, manage and optimize industrial automation solutions on factory floors and in logistics operations. This is a highly visible leadership role with a unique opportunity to shape the future of AI-powered industrial automation. This role blends applied R&D, platform engineering, product delivery, and organizational leadership, turning emerging AI research into secure, reliable and scalable production-grade capabilities that create measurable customer value in the demanding realities of industrial manufacturing and logistics operations.

For over 40 years, Cognex has been making advanced machine vision easy, paving the way for manufacturing and distribution companies to get faster, smarter, and more efficient through automation.
Innovative technology in our vision sensors and systems solves critical manufacturing and distribution challenges, providing unparalleled performance for industries from automotive to consumer electronics to packaged goods.
Cognex makes these tools more capable and easier to deploy thanks to a longstanding focus on AI, helping factories and warehouses improve quality and maximize efficiency without needing highly technical expertise.
